Falconry is growing as one of the most popular and exciting of field sports and it appeals to an increasingly wide following both in Europe and throughout North America. This book is specifically designed for those new to the sport and covers the basics from the different types of bird and their individual characteristics to acquiring the equipment and the care and handling of the birds themselves. A major section of the book covers all aspects of training, hunting and maintenance and, allied to numerous outstanding illustrations, this book will become a standard manual for future generations of falconers.
